Abstract

The present invention relates to a video-audio data processing system which comprises a casing, a storing medium, a non-contact sound storing device and a printing device, wherein the non-contact sound storing device is arranged in the casing and used for storing sound data into the storing medium in a wireless transmission mode; the printing device is arranged in the casing and used for printing an image on the storing medium.

Background technology
Many greeting card kinds are arranged now on the market, as birthday card, New Year card, Christmas card sheet etc., the card receiver can experience emotion and the care that card sender institute desire is expressed by pattern on the card and literal, and in the middle of these cards, the information that some card is given except providing visually, as image and literal etc., information acoustically also can be provided in addition, the Christmas card sheet of absurd fantastic music etc. is for example arranged, can allow receipts card person hear the acoustic information that card transmits when viewing and admiring card, this dual impression still is better than the emotion of only only receiving image or text card.
Yet the New year card with recorder mechanism of making on the market, provide this acoustic information by the IC internal memory that has voice data in the greeting card often, and this greeting card also only can play out the stored voice data of this IC internal memory, the user also can't change its sound-content arbitrarily, so the sound-content of card often seems dull and lacks individual's uniqueness, the mechanism of known in addition sound card sound playing is to adopt the mode of contact contact to play the stored voice data of this IC internal memory, so it is not often good because of this contact loose contact or card folding design, and can't after the user opens card, play sound smoothly, just make the sound auditory effect that card provided have a greatly reduced quality.

Embodiment
See also Fig. 1, Fig. 1 is the function block schematic diagram of the present invention's one video-audio data disposal system 10.Video-audio data disposal system 10 comprises one first housing 12, and a Storage Media 14, and it can be a card, Storage Media 14 comprises an internal memory 16, be used for the stored voice data, and one first wireless transmission unit 18, be used for receiving voice data with wireless transmission method.Video-audio data disposal system 10 comprises a contactless sound storage device 20 in addition, is installed in first housing 12, is used for wireless transmission method voice data being stored in the Storage Media 14; Contactless sound storage device 20 comprises a sound receiver module 22, be used for receiving voice signal, it can be a microphone (microphone), or other voice signal receiving port etc., one storage module 24, be used for the voice signal that stored voice receiver module 22 received, and one second wireless transmission unit 26, be used for wireless transmission method transmission voice data to the first wireless transmission unit 18.Video-audio data disposal system 10 comprises a printing equipment 28 in addition, is installed in first housing 12, be used for an image printing on Storage Media 14, wherein printing equipment 28 be can hot transfer technique with this image printing on Storage Media 14.
Please continue to consult Fig. 1, video-audio data disposal system 10 comprises a contactless sound reading device 30 in addition, be used for reading the stored voice data of Storage Media 14 with wireless transmission method, contactless sound reading device 30 comprises one the 3rd wireless transmission unit 32, is used for receiving the voice data that is transmitted by first wireless transmission unit 18 with wireless transmission method.Video-audio data disposal system 10 comprises a sound play device 34 in addition, is used for converting the voice data that contactless sound reading device 30 is read to sound wave and plays, and sound play device 34 is to can be a loudspeaker (speaker) or is a Headphone device etc.
See also Fig. 2, Fig. 2 writes the synoptic diagram of data to Storage Media 14 for the contactless sound storage device 20 of the present invention with printing equipment 28, and contactless sound storage device 20 all is mounted in first housing 12 with printing equipment 28.Storage Media 14 can be inserted in the contactless sound storage device 20, then the user can utilize one first set on the contactless sound storage device 20 control knob group 36, controls contactless sound storage device 20 voice data is stored in the Storage Media 14.See also Fig. 1, voice data can transfer to first wireless transmission unit 18 of Storage Media 14 by second wireless transmission unit 26 of contactless sound storage device 20 with wireless transmission method, and this wireless transmission method is the radio wave transmissions mode, and first wireless transmission unit 18 of Storage Media 14 just is sent to this voice data internal memory 16 and stores after receiving this voice data.Internal memory 16 can be a flash type internal memory, the internal memory of form such as NAND FLASH or NOR FLASH for example, or for can smear the formula ROM (read-only memory), as EPROM, EEPROM etc., meaning is that different voice datas can be repeated in the middle of the write memory 16.Voice data source as for contactless sound storage device 20, can receive voice data by the external world by sound receiver module 22, for example can be the content that a microphone is spoken with the reception user, or be various voice signal receiving ports, the voice files that reception is transmitted by the external world etc.And sound receiver module 22 can be stored in the storage module 24 by the voice data that the external world received, when user's desire is used contactless sound storage device 20 stored voice data to Storage Media 14, again by stored voice data to the second wireless transmission unit 26 of storage module 24 transmission, to carry out the work of voice data wireless transmission.
The user also can insert Storage Media 14 in the printing equipment 28 in addition, then can control one second set on the printing equipment 28 control knob group 38, with with an image printing on the surface of Storage Media 14, and printing equipment 28 is to can be the printer that uses hot transfer technique.In sum, image data about visual effect can be printed on the surface of Storage Media 14 by printing equipment 28 thus, then can be stored in the internal memory 16 of Storage Media 14 with wireless transmission method by contactless sound storage device 20 about the voice data of auditory effect.
See also Fig. 3, Fig. 3 is the synoptic diagram that the contactless sound reading device 30 of the present invention reads voice data in the Storage Media 14, and contactless sound reading device 30 all is mounted in one second housing 40 with sound play device 34.The user can utilize one the 3rd set on the contactless sound reading device 30 control knob group 42, controls contactless sound reading device 30 and reads voice data in the Storage Media 14.See also Fig. 1, the internal memory 16 stored voice datas of Storage Media 14 can be sent to first wireless transmission unit 18 of Storage Media 14 earlier, the 3rd wireless transmission unit 32 of then contactless sound reading device 30 just can receive the voice data that first wireless transmission unit 18 by Storage Media 14 transmits with wireless transmission method, and wherein this wireless transmission method is the radio wave transmissions mode.And the user also can control the 3rd control knob group 42, reaches sound play device 34 with the voice data that contactless sound reading device 30 is read and plays.The function of sound play device 34 is to be used for converting the voice data that contactless sound reading device 30 is read to sound wave to play, and it can be a loudspeaker or a Headphone device etc.
And in the above-described embodiment, contactless sound storage device 20 is with in printing equipment 28 is mounted in the first identical housing 12, and contactless sound reading device 30 is with in sound play device 34 is mounted in the second identical housing 40, this is based on sound and image writing station are arranged in the same housing, and the sound reading device is arranged on design requirement in the same housing, manufacturer can be only makes or sells at audio-visual writing station or sound reading device both one of them and gets final product thus.Basically contactless sound storage device 20, printing equipment 28, contactless sound reading device 30, and sound play device 34 these four devices also can be installed within the same housing, perhaps contactless sound reading device 30 also can be installed in the different housings with sound play device 34, looks closely user demand to design.
Compared to known video-audio data disposal system, Storage Media of the present invention is owing to can be a card that stores voice data, so can be used as a greeting card with image information and acoustic information, and stored voice data of the present invention are to the mechanism of Storage Media and the mechanism that is read voice data by Storage Media, be all and adopt the wireless data transmission mode to carry out the transmission of voice data, so can improve known sound card owing to adopt the contact way of contact, thereby the contact loose contact often take place and the shortcoming of the data that can't play sound smoothly.In addition because the internal memory of Storage Media can adopt the internal memory of rewritable, so can repeat to store various voice data, and can provide the user to import voluntarily to have sound-content data that individual uniqueness or other tool represent meaning to Storage Media, and the sound-content that improves known sound card often seems dull and lack the shortcoming of individual's uniqueness.And the design of the contactless sound reading device of the present invention, when can allow the image information that the user prints in seeing on the Storage Media, hear the voice data of being read by contactless sound reading device, so can experience simultaneously visually and effect acoustically, bring into play incisively and vividly and this Storage Media can be brought moving of audience.
